Chile | admin | February 24, 2010Chile (formally the Republic of Chile) is a nation, located in South America between the Pacific Ocean as well as the Andes Mountains. Given belowe are a interesting facts about Chile:
Chile limits 3 different nations; Argentina is to the east, moreover Bolivia is to the northeast as well as Peru is to the north.
Chile has an extraordinary ribbon shape. The length of the country is 4300 km as well as breadth is just 175 km (on average)
Additional interesting facts about Chile:
Forests, volcanoes, lakes and grazing land are the entire characteristics of southern Chile.

Chile had to tolerate a military dictatorship for almost 17 years between 1973 and 1990 that left above 3000 people either missing or else dead.
It is supposed that Native Americans have settled in the country of Chile around 10,000 years ago. They have settled here by the side of the coastline since the most productive ground was located there.
Michelle Bachelet Jeria is the present head of Chile. She is regarded as the foremost woman president forever in the region of Chile as well as was designated in month of January 2006.
One of the interesting facts about Chile is that, Chile is the 38th largest country in the world. It is around two times the dimension of Japan.
The inhabitants of Chile are predictable to be around 20.2 million by the year 2050. Around 10% of the population of Chile thinks about themselves original to the county. On the other hand, as stated in the census of the year 2002, simply around half of these citizens even today speak a local language or else perform a local culture.
There are an expected 840,000 citizens of Chile living abroad. Over half of these populations reside in Argentina. Around 2% of these reside in my home nation, Australia.
The mainly accepted sport in the country of Chile is football (soccer to Americans and Australians). The football team of Chile won a bronze medal in Sydney Olympics in the year 2000. Tennis is the subsequent most well-liked sport across; with Fernando González the most recent Chilean to attain a final of Grand Slam singles.
Tourism is increasing incredibly speedily in Chile. In the year 2005, tourism alone has generated over $ US4.5 billion is as well one of the interesting facts about Chile.
The most important language which is spoken in Chile is Spanish, even though there are as well a number of indigenous languages, which are spoken Chileans minority.
Catholicism is the most important religion is the country of Chile.
